Are there historic sites to visit in Poughkeepsie?

Yes, Poughkeepsie is home to several historic landmarks that reflect the region’s long history along the Hudson River. One notable site is Locust Grove Estate, which preserves the home of Samuel Morse.

Visitors can also find historic architecture throughout the city, including churches, civic buildings, and neighborhoods that date back to the 19th century. These historic sites provide insight into the development of the Hudson Valley as an important commercial and cultural region.
